Abstract

The present invention relates to a process conducted in a single reaction vessel for producing a dioxolane nucleoside analogue of formula I or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of; the process comprising the steps of adding a Lewis acid, a silylating agent and a non-silylated purine or pyrimidine base or an analogue thereof to a dioxolane of formula II. The invention also provides a process for producing a dioxolane compound of formula III; by reacting a dioxolane compound of formula IV in a suitable solvent in the presence of DIB and I 2 , using a suitable source of energy.

1 . A process conducted in a single reaction vessel for producing a dioxolane nucleoside analogue of formula I or a pharmaceutically acceptable salt thereof;  
       
         
           
           
               
               
           
         
         the process comprising the steps of adding:  
         a Lewis acid;  
         a silylating agent; and  
         a non-silylated purine or pyrimidine base or an analogue thereof;  
         to a dioxolane of formula II in a suitable solvent;  
         
           
             
             
                 
                 
             
           
         
         wherein;  
         R 1  is a hydroxyl protecting group;  
         R 2  is a purine or pyrimidine base or an analogue thereof;  
         L is a leaving group; and wherein said process is conducted at a suitable temperature.  
       
     
     
         2 . The process according to  claim 1 , wherein the Lewis acid is TMSI.  
     
     
         3 . The process according to  claim 1 , wherein L is acetoxy, benzoyloxy or iodide.  
     
     
         4 . The process according to  claim 1 , wherein L is acetoxy.  
     
     
         5 . The process according to  claim 1 , wherein R 1  is C 1-6  alkyl, C 6-12  aryl, C 6-12  arylalkyl, CO—C 1-6  alkyl, CO—C 1-6  alkoxy, CO—C 6-12  aryloxy, or CO—C 6-12  arylalkyl.  
     
     
         6 . The process according to  claim 1 , wherein R 1  is acetyl, pivaloyl, benzoyl or benzyl.  
     
     
         7 . The process according to  claim 1 , wherein R 1  is benzoyl.  
     
     
         8 . The process according to  claim 1 , wherein the suitable temperature is about −78° C. or warmer.  
     
     
         9 . The process according to  claim 8 , wherein the suitable temperature is about −15° C. or warmer.  
     
     
         10 . The process according to  claim 8 , wherein the suitable temperature is about room temperature.  
     
     
         11 . The process according to  claim 1 , wherein the Lewis acid is TMSI, and wherein said Lewis acid is used in a molar ratio of about 1.0 equivalent to about 2.0 equivalents with respect to the dioxolane of formula II.  
     
     
         12 . The process according to  claim 11 , wherein TMSI is used in a molar ratio of about 1.0 equivalent to about 1.5 equivalents with respect to the dioxolane of formula II.  
     
     
         13 . The process according to  claim 11 , wherein TMSI is used in a molar ratio of about 1.0 equivalent to about 1.2 equivalents with respect to the dioxolane of formula II.  
     
     
         14 . The process according to  claim 2 , wherein said process comprises the steps of: 
 a) first adding TMSI to a solution of the dioxolane of formula II and allowing the resulting mixture to react for a suitable period of time; and    b) adding the silylating agent and the purine or pyrimidine base R 2  to the mixture resulting from step a).    
     
     
         15 . The process according to  claim 1 , wherein the silylating agent is chosen from HMDS, bis(trimethylsilyl)acetamide, TMSI, trimethylsilyl chloride, tButyl-dimethylsilyl trifluoromethanesulfonate or trimethylsilyl trifluoromethanesulfonate.  
     
     
         16 . The process according to  claim 1 , wherein the silylating agent is HMDS.  
     
     
         17 . The process according to  claim 1 , wherein the silylating agent is used in a molar ratio of about 1.0 equivalent to about 5.0 equivalents with respect to the purine or pyrimidine base R 2 .  
     
     
         18 . The process according to  claim 1 , wherein the silylating agent is used in a molar ratio of about 1.0 equivalent to about 2.5 equivalents with respect to the purine or pyrimidine base R 2 .  
     
     
         19 . The process according to  claim 1 , wherein the silylating agent is used in a molar ratio of about 1.0 equivalent to about 1.5 equivalents with respect to the purine or pyrimidine base R 2 .
